Alexandria, Sd vs Francistown Climate & Distance Between

Botswana flag
  • The distance between Alexandria, Sd, Usa and Francistown, Botswana is approximately 14,439 km or 8,972 mi.
  • To reach Alexandria, Sd in this distance one would set out from Francistown bearing 310.3° or NW and follow the great circles arc to approach Alexandria, Sd bearing 261.3° or W .
  • Alexandria, Sd has a hot summer continental climate with no dry season (Dfa) whereas Francistown has a subtropical hot steppe climate (BSh).
  • Alexandria, Sd is in or near the cool temperate steppe biome whereas Francistown is in or near the subtropical thorn woodland biome.
  • The average annual temperature is 12.4 °C (22.3°F) cooler.
  • Average monthly temperatures vary by 22.4 °C (40.3°F) more in Alexandria, Sd. The continentality subtype is truly continental as opposed to barely hyperoceanic.
  • Total annual precipitation averages 138.1 mm (5.4 in) more which is equivalent to 138.1 l/m² (3.39 US gal/ft²) or 1,381,000 l/ha (147,638 US gal/ac) more. About 1 1/3 as much.
  • The altitude of the sun at midday is overall 21.3° lower in Alexandria, Sd than in Francistown.
